The main steps undertaken were the following (Sijmonsma, 2007):
- First step. Application of the midpoint “X” in the neutral position just above the popliteal fosse and placing the
short strips both medially and laterally to the popliteal fosse.
- Second step. Hip flexion and knee extension and then application of the medial strip on semimembranosus and
semitendinosus muscles and the lateral strip on the femoral biceps.
- Third step: Joining the anchorages in a neutral position on the ischial tuberosity.
To use the correct length of the tape for each person, they were measured in a stretched position from
the medial or lateral condyle of the tibia to the ischial tuberosity. For application of the sham tape, a white 5 cm
wide tape (Lenotape, Farmaban®) was used following the same procedure described above. The sham tape is
seemingly like the KT, designed for functional and sports taping, but it is not elastic.
